    Getting TO/AROUND: You can get to Lalibela either by plane or by bus. By bus you can reach the village from the west (BaharDar/Gonder) or from the east (Woldia/Addis). I arrived from Woldia, as I visited Tigray region in the north first. The trip from Woldia by bus is 25B (2,5 USD) and takes 7 and a half hours, though it may depend on the state of the tracks.
    On my way there we got stuck on the mud twice and had to go down and push the bus to get it out. At the lunch stop I invited my seat mate and his family to a common injhera in the local restaurant. At bus stops you can only get for lunch injhere, spaghetti, bananas or bicuits, so if you don't like this menu, bring your own food.
    When we arrived, my seat mate accompanied me to a nice hotel (Lalibela Hotel) and invited me to his house for the coffee ceremony. That fellowship is something you miss if you come by plane...

    Getting TO/AROUND: But as it was nearly the end of my trip and I was tired, to return to Addis I chose the plane.
    Ethiopian is a rather good local company, in fact the only one flying inside Ethiopia. They offer discounts in internal flights if you have chosen thm to fly to Ethiopia.
    The flight Lalibela-Addis was about 70USD and took 1 hour.
    The airport is far from the village (23km) and there is no regular bus. You have to arrange a shared (or private if you are rich) taxi to get there. The best way to do so is asking around the 7 Olives Hotel. I arranged mine there and they picked me up at my hotel downhill. It costs 30 B (0,3 USD) and takes 30-40 minutes. The road to the airport is fully paved.

    Getting TO/AROUND: As Lalibela is a rather touristic spot, the airport is modern though small. It has only a gate and 2 souvenir shops and a cafeteria. Coming from the muddy rural village, the airport seemed to me a spotless piece of "western" land, a place where WC were like at home and there was A/C... heaven after so many days in dusty buses!
